I just used Acronis 2017 to clone from 1T to 4T as the c: partition was almost full on Lenovo desktop. After cloning to the new 4T drive, C: partition is still 99% full, but PBR_DRV is 100 % empty, and it's current size is 3T. Shrinking option is greyed out from Windows Disk Management utility.

How do I get to resize this particular partition and allocate freed up space to c: partition.

The easiest way of resizing partitions and distributing the freed space to other partitions is to use a partition manager.  Download a copy of the free MiniTool Partition Wizard software which will do this for you.

I would recommend having a full disk backup of your OS drive before using any tools to insure against making any mistakes!
